This article presents a comprehensive tier list for Sniper Rifles in Call of Duty Warzone Ranked Season 1. The weapons are categorized based on their performance within the current game environment, ranging from Meta to E-tier. The tier system classifies weapons as follows: Meta, representing the absolute best; A, excellent and highly competitive; B, strong and viable; C, average but situationally effective; D, below-average with significant disadvantages; and E, generally not recommended.

Season 1 of Warzone introduces significant updates, including the full integration of Black Ops 7 mechanics and Omnimovement. These changes, alongside the Perk Overhaul that includes 'Survivor' providing one-hit protection against heavy sniper headshots, directly influence sniper viability and rankings. The methodology for this tier list involves rigorous testing in Warzone Ranked, considering key attributes such as One Shot Headshot Range, Bullet Velocity, and ADS Time. Each weapon's placement reflects its statistical performance and practical application in competitive play, offering an objective assessment for players seeking an edge.

MORS

  • TONNE HEAVY BARREL
    Barrel
  • ICARUS LIGHT STOCK
    Stock
  • CORIO LAZ-44 V3
    Laser
  • HVP ANTI-MATERIEL SLUG
    Ammunition
  • QUICK BOLT
    Bolt

The MORS is a D-tier sniper in Warzone Season 1, capable of a one-shot headshot at any range when equipped with the right loadout. Its railgun mechanism features a 1-round magazine, leading to quick rechambering times rather than long reloads. A significant weakness is its inability to be suppressed, meaning firing always reveals the user on the radar. This tactical disadvantage, combined with its single-shot nature, places it in D-tier, as its strengths are offset by critical limitations in stealth and sustained combat.

Kar98k

  • XTEN INTLAS AS-7
    Optic
  • VT-7 SPIRITFIRE SUPPRESSOR
    Muzzle
  • PRÄZISIONSGEWEHR 762 LONG BARREL
    Barrel
  • DR-6 HANDSTOP
    Underbarrel
  • 7.92 HIGH GRAIN ROUNDS
    Ammunition

The Kar98k, a fan-favorite, is categorized in the D tier for Warzone Season 1. While it boasts high bullet velocity, very fast ADS speed, and quick handling, making it suitable for aggressive players, recent nerfs have impacted its overall competitive viability. It retains a one-shot headshot potential up to 63 meters, extendable with specific loadouts. Despite its historical prowess and agility, its current D-tier placement indicates that it is now outclassed by other snipers in critical performance metrics, requiring precise play to remain effective.

Methodology

The methodology for this Sniper Tier List in Warzone Ranked Season 1 involved extensive in-game testing within both Haven's Hollow and updated Verdansk environments. Weapons were evaluated based on their performance against fully plated opponents under various combat scenarios. Primary criteria, given the highest weighting for higher tier placement, included One Shot Headshot Range, Bullet Velocity, and ADS Time, as these are critical for a sniper's effectiveness at extreme ranges and reactive engagements. Secondary considerations, also impacting overall ranking, encompassed Time to Kill (TTK), Recoil Control, Mobility, Damage Per Mag, Sprint to Fire Time, Damage Range, and Rate of Fire. The testing aimed to simulate competitive play, focusing on objective statistical performance and practical utility.
